7. What causes algal bloom ----- 7. ¿Qué causa la proliferación de algas?
Too much Nitrogen (demasiado nitrógeno)
Too little fertilizer (Muy poco fertilizante)
Too much fertilizer (demasiado fertilizante)
Too little Oxygen (Muy poco oxígeno)
Answer explanation
Algal blooms are caused by an excess of fertilizer, specifically too much nitrogen. This promotes the rapid growth of algae, leading to a bloom. The correct answer is 'Too much fertilizer'.
La proliferación de algas es causada por un exceso de fertilizante, específicamente demasiado nitrógeno. Esto promueve el rápido crecimiento de las algas, lo que lleva a una floración. La respuesta correcta es "Demasiado fertilizante".
